Transaction 84402d465cc25ec7ad509b130017fdf4e7550c9ea3d0a157a5e66a7838332689
1 Input
1 Output
-
84402d465cc25ec7ad509b130017fdf4e7550c9ea3d0a157a5e66a7838332689:0
- value
- 6037139
- script pubkey
- OP_0 OP_PUSHBYTES_20 2345fa2c59416e4f81923b71ab5a23b1a527a16b
- address
- bc1qydzl5tzeg9hylqvj8dc6kk3rkxjj0gttsl6pks